Choosing the Perfect Hairstyle to Complement Your Wedding Dress
When it comes to , the decision between wearing your hair up or down is a crucial one. The hairstyle you choose can truly enhance your bridal look and tie everything together on your special day. Here are some factors to consider when deciding between a wedding hair up or down style.
Face Shape: The shape of your face can play a significant role in determining whether to wear your hair up or down on your wedding day. Updos can accentuate cheekbones and jawlines, while wearing your hair down can soften angular features.
Dress Style: Consider the style of your wedding dress when choosing your hairstyle. If your dress has intricate detailing on the back, an elegant updo can showcase the design beautifully. Alternatively, if your dress has a plunging neckline or intricate straps, wearing your hair down can frame these features.
Personal Preference: Ultimately, the decision between a wedding hair up or down style should reflect your personal preference and the overall vibe of your wedding. Whether you envision a romantic and whimsical look with loose curls cascading down your shoulders or a timeless and sophisticated updo, choose a hairstyle that makes you feel confident and beautiful on your special day.
Pros and Cons of Wearing Your Hair Up or Down on Your Big Day
When it comes to your wedding day, choosing the perfect hairstyle is a crucial decision. One of the biggest debates is whether to wear your hair up or down. Each option comes with its own set of pros and cons, so it’s important to carefully consider your preferences and the practicalities of your big day before making a decision. Let’s explore the advantages and disadvantages of both to help you make the right choice for your wedding.
Wearing your hair **up**:
– **Elegant and sophisticated:** Updos are timeless and can create a sophisticated and elegant look that complements a formal wedding.
– **Keeps hair off your neck:** If you’re getting married in a warm or humid climate, wearing your hair up can help keep you cool and comfortable throughout the day.
– **Show off dress details:** With your hair up, you can showcase the neckline and back of your wedding dress, allowing its beautiful details to take center stage.
Wearing your hair **down**:
– **Romantic and soft:** Loose, flowing locks can create a romantic and soft bridal look that’s perfect for a bohemian or beach wedding.
– **Natural and effortless:** Wearing your hair down can give you a more relaxed and natural appearance, which may better reflect your personal style.
